This recipe is an easy oh-so-good chicken casserole with lots of flavor.
Ingredients
- 4 teaspoons olive oil
- 2 cups fresh sliced mushrooms
- 2 cups cooked white rice
- 1 jar salsa , 16 ounce
- 8 ounces boneless chicken breasts , cooked and diced
- 4 ounces shredded Cheddar cheese
- 6 tablespoons sour cream
Instructions
-
1
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
-
2
Heat oil in a skillet over medium heat. Add mushrooms; cook and stir.
-
3
Combine mushrooms, rice, salsa, chicken, Cheddar cheese, and sour cream in a bowl; transfer to a greased casserole dish.
-
4
Bake in the preheated oven for 25 to 35 minutes.
